Rugged outdoor footwear market rebounds in 2021
After a disappointing 2020, impacted adversely by the global pandemic, the global branded outdoor shoe market returned to growth last year. Worldwide rugged outdoor footwear sales climbed 28 percent higher to $6,756 million in U.S. dollars in 2021, based on research conducted by the Outdoor Industry Compass in partnership with Sporting Goods Intelligence.
